WebFeb 12, 2024 · Updated on February 12, 2024 In English grammar, reference is the relationship between a grammatical unit (usually a pronoun) that refers to (or stands in for) another grammatical unit (usually a noun or noun phrase ). The noun or noun phrase that a pronoun refers to is called the antecedent .

WebPronoun meaning. A pronoun is a word that can replace a noun or a noun phrase in a sentence. Pronouns are a subcategory of nouns. Pronouns refer to either a noun that has previously been mentioned or a general noun that does not need to be specified.
